Before installing the driver, verify your hardware matches the specifications of this model to ensure you are downloading the correct files: Specification USB 2.0 / 1.1 Type-A Wireless Standard IEEE 802.11n, IEEE 802.11g, IEEE 802.11b Maximum Speed Up to 300 Mbps Frequency Range 2.4 GHz – 2.4835 GHz Security Encryption 64/128-bit WEP, WPA/WPA2, WPA-PSK/WPA2-PSK Core Chipset Realtek or Ralink (Varies by hardware revision) How to Download and Install the Ergotech ERW300N Driver ergotech erw300n driver

If the automated installer fails, you can force the driver installation through Windows Device Manager: Download and Extract: Download the driver file (usually a ) and extract it to a folder on your desktop.
